Mobile phone charger with protection structure
Technical Field
The utility model relates to a mobile phone charger technical field, in particular to mobile phone charger with protection architecture.
Background
With the continuous development of national economy, the quality of life of people is continuously improved, and the mobile phone is popularized in the common people as a daily communication tool, and needs to be charged by a mobile phone charger when being charged;
chinese patent No. CN106786858B, publication date 2019, 06, 11, discloses a mobile phone charger with a protection structure, comprising a temperature sensor and an ejection assembly, where the ejection assembly comprises a first electromagnet, a second electromagnet, a spring, a push block, a support rod and a protrusion, and the mobile phone charger with a charging protection function has a smart structural design, and the charger and the mobile phone are monitored for temperature by the temperature sensor, and when the temperature exceeds a certain range, the ejection mechanism will eject the mobile phone to terminate charging, and the through hole can timely dissipate heat generated during charging of the mobile phone, thereby protecting the mobile phone and the charger from being damaged due to overheating, avoiding explosion of the mobile phone or the charger due to overheating of the mobile phone, and ensuring property safety and life safety of users;
the prior art scheme has the following defects that the data line is difficult to arrange and fix in the using process of the utility model, and the improvement can be still carried out.

Referring to fig. 1-5, the utility model provides a mobile phone charger with protection architecture, including main part 1, data line 4 and metal head 5, the one end of main part 1 is provided with line concentration structure 2, line concentration structure 2 includes standing groove 201, line concentration board 202 and arc 203, line concentration board 202 is fixed in the one end of main part 1, the one end of line concentration board 202 is evenly provided with standing groove 201, the arc 203 is fixed at the top and the bottom of standing groove 201 both sides, the bottom of main part 1 is provided with fixed knot and constructs 3, the bottom of the other end of main part 1 is provided with dustproof construction 6;
a data line 4 is arranged inside the fixed structure 3;
metal heads 5 are fixed on both sides of the top end of the main body 1;
specifically, as shown in fig. 1, 3 and 4, when this structure is used, firstly, after the use is completed, the data line 4 can be clamped into the inner part of the arc-shaped plate 203, the arc-shaped plate 203 will limit the data line 4 at one end of the main body 1 under the fixation of the line concentration plate 202, the data line 4 will be clamped into the inner part of the placement slot 201 in sequence, and the placement slot 201 will make the data line 4 difficult to move at one end of the line concentration plate 202;
the fixed structure 3 comprises a movable block 301, a first rotating shaft 302, a second rotating shaft 303, a clamping block 304 and a clamping groove 305, wherein the first rotating shaft 302 is arranged on two sides of the bottom end of the main body 1, the movable block 301 is arranged on the outer side wall of the first rotating shaft 302, the second rotating shaft 303 is arranged on one side of the movable block 301, the clamping block 304 is arranged on the outer side wall of the second rotating shaft 303, and the clamping groove 305 is arranged on one side of the inside of the movable block 301;
specifically, as shown in fig. 1, fig. 2, fig. 3 and fig. 5, when using the structure, firstly, when using the charger, the movable block 301 can be rotated by hand, so that the movable block 301 rotates around the first rotating shaft 302 to a vertical state, and then the fixture block 304 is rotated, so that the fixture block 304 rotates around the second rotating shaft 303 to the inside of the fixture slot 305, and at this time, the fixture block 304 is limited by the fixture slot 305 and fixes the top end of the data line 4 and the wiring port at the bottom end of the main body 1;
the dustproof structure 6 comprises a fixed seat 601, a connecting wire 602 and a dustproof plug 603, wherein the fixed seat 601 is fixed at the bottom end of the other end of the main body 1, the connecting wire 602 is fixed at one end of the fixed seat 601, and the dustproof plug 603 is fixed at the bottom end of the connecting wire 602;
specifically, as shown in fig. 2 and 3, when this structure is used, first, when this kind of mobile phone charger is not used, the dustproof plug 603 is plugged into the inside of the wire connection port by hand, at this time, the dustproof plug 603 prevents external dust from entering the inside of the wire connection port, and the dustproof plug 603 is fixed to the main body 1 through the connection wire 602 and the fixing base 601.
The working principle is as follows: when the mobile phone charger is used, firstly, before the mobile phone charger is used for charging a mobile phone, the data line 4 is connected with the wiring port at the bottom end of the main body 1, then the movable block 301 can be rotated by hand, the movable block 301 rotates around the first rotating shaft 302 to be in a vertical state, then the fixture block 304 is rotated, the fixture block 304 rotates around the second rotating shaft 303 to the inside of the clamping groove 305, and at the moment, the fixture block 304 is limited by the clamping groove 305 and fixes the top end of the data line 4 with the wiring port at the bottom end of the main body 1;
secondly, after charging is completed, the operations can be performed reversely, the data line 4 is separated from the main body 1, and then the dustproof plug 603 can be plugged into the wiring port by hand, at this time, the dustproof plug 603 can prevent external dust from entering the wiring port, and the dustproof plug 603 can be fixed with the main body 1 through the connecting line 602 and the fixing seat 601;
finally, when carrying this kind of cell-phone charger, can go into the inside of arc 203 with data line 4 card, arc 203 can be in the one end of main part 1 with data line 4 restriction under the fixed of line concentration board 202, goes into the inside of standing groove 201 with data line 4 card in proper order, and standing groove 201 can make data line 4 be difficult for removing in the one end of line concentration board 202 to difficult messenger's data line 4 accident drops, finally accomplishes cell-phone charger's use work.
